Five problems related to air bag not deploy have been reported for the 1999 GMC Sierra. The most recently reported issues are listed below.
Consumer's vehicle was hit in the rear by another vehicle traveling at about 45 mph. Upon impact, air bags did not deploy. Driver sustained back and chest injuries.
Vehicle was involved in a rear end collision, driver's seat belt failed to operate, casusing driver to hit front windshield, and propelled driver onto passenger's side of vehicle. Dealer and manufacturer have been notified at this time. Consumer also states the airbags did not deploy. There was one injury.
While driving at approximately 30 mph accelerated after a stop light when rear ended by a vehicle traveling at 50 mph. Air bags did not deploy, and driver's seat belt did not restrain consumer. Consumer states that seat belt locked on second impact from car from behind.
Vehicle hydroplaned and ran into a concrete wall with a 40-45 mph impact, dual airbags did not deploy, causing minor injuries. Manufacturer and dealer have been notified. But, no one has inspected vehicle to determine cause.
Vehicle was involved in a front end collision at 15 to 20 mph. Upon impact, driver's side/passenger's side air bags did not deploy. Dealer has been contacted.
